Petrobras (PBR) refineries expected to operate at about 95% of capacity in 2026 (prev. 92% in 2025)

Petrobras is projecting its refineries will operate at an increased capacity of approximately 95% in 2026, up from 92% in 2025.

Context

This upward revision indicates stronger anticipated demand or improved operational efficiency, which could positively influence crude oil supply dynamics and pricing. Such capacity enhancements may also impact broader energy market sentiment, particularly regarding Brazilian oil's competitiveness.
